Employee was moving product with the hand truck

Employee was attempting to cross the in floor chain when they lost control of the dolly. The loss of control caused the dolly to turn to the side and the baskets and dolly fell from a height of approximately 4 feet and struck the employee on the left shoulder.

Contusion to the left shoulder
